He was 11 when he began attending advanced high school classes that trained for Science Olympiads in biology, physics, chemistry, mathematics and astronomy. For a while, he stood on equal terms with the older students in learning. Soon he overtook them. Today, at 16, he surpasses his teachers.

Gifted and autistic, Alexandre Andrade de Almeida collects medals from the knowledge Olympics. There are already 76, won in national and international competitions. In most cases, he came first, and gold medals became routine. Last week, he won the Ibero-American Physics Olympiad, held in Costa Rica. At the beginning of September, in Spain, he had received gold among Brazilians in the Ibero-American Biology Olympiad and silver in the overall score.

In a NASA program in partnership with the Ministry of Science, Technology and Innovation, the Asteroid Hunt, in which students analyze telescope images, Alexandre identified two possible new asteroids, which has already been certified by the IASC (International Astronomical Research Collaboration, in English).

Studying, studying and studying are Alexandre’s passions, it goes without saying. He thinks for a few seconds to answer what he likes to do most. “Playing with my dogs,” he says. “I also play chess and play the piano. I like thinking about the mathematical relationships in music.” Video games, he plays “a little”. He has a social network as an obligation, to communicate with the school and Olympics crowd.

He is a fan of books, all of them academic, at university level. He says he reads several at the same time and, currently, among others, he has on his head “Lehninger’s Principles of Biochemistry”, adopted by medical schools, a treatise on electromagnetism by Edward Purcell, Nobel laureate in Physics, studied by engineering students, and ” Organic Chemistry”, by John McMurry, considered a classic in this area in higher education.

Since he was ten years old, he has been reading books like this. It was at this age that Alexandre was enrolled at Colégio Objective, which has a program for gifted individuals – today he is in the 2nd year of secondary school at Objective Integrated, which brings together high-performance students.

In elementary school, Alexandre studied in the morning with the group his age at the unit on Rua Teodoro Sampaio, in Pinheiros, and, in the afternoon, he went to the headquarters on Avenida Paulista to participate in knowledge Olympics classes with the high school.

From the beginning, it was clear to the school that Alexandre would be able to skip internships and enroll with older students, like the character Sheldon, from the series “Young Sheldon” and “Big Bang Theory”, who entered college at 11.” We always talked about this with him”, says Alexandre’s mother, Paula Almeida, 42. “He looked at the teaching material from the higher grades and said: ‘I know practically all of this. But there’s a line here that I don’t know. And if this is a little brick of knowledge that I might need in the future?’. So he preferred not to skip any step.”

And there’s another good reason for Alexandre not to exchange school for college straight away (he wants to study medicine at USP): the scientific Olympics. As an athlete, it is competed by teams from different disciplines.

The question that arises, naturally, is: Isn’t it boring to attend a class in which you already know everything, or practically everything? No. For Alexandre, class is the coolest thing in the world. “Class is always a moment of learning,” he responds. “Review is also a way of learning. And it is always possible to learn from a new perspective, another interpretation. I think it is essential to have other views.”

He says he understands when teachers need to slow down. “I always knew that the class isn’t private, it’s for a group. If the teacher is helping students who are behind, I can do exercises from the booklet or advance other subjects.”

The difficulty for him is interacting socially with people his own age. He prefers to be among the oldest, but also enjoys teaching science to much younger children.

Don’t feel pressured to do the most common teenage programs. “He prefers to stay at home studying rather than go to the cinema, and he’s fine with that,” says his mother. The diagnosis of autism and giftedness (he has an IQ of 140, while his average intelligence is around 90), which he received in 2021, helped his parents understand him. “It was good to have this report. My mother was worried that I didn’t socialize much,” he says.

Paula agrees: “I learned not to get hurt by it. People tend to think of autism as just something very bad, we need to get rid of this myth”, she says.

“Alexandre is sweet, calm and has a world of his own. He doesn’t suffer from the most common angst of adolescence”, he says. “He gets excited when he gets a book, a physics pendulum or a pipette to do experiments. I was uncomfortable, I thought he was alone, but I understood that he’s happy like that. People are unique, we don’t need to fit them into categories”, teaches the mother.

Respect for Alexandre’s specificities was fundamental for Fernando Paiva, 44, professor of the biology Olympics, to be able to gain the young man’s trust and affection and become his mentor. “Our relationship was built over a long time. To get him to say ‘good morning’ or ‘good afternoon’ to me, I think it took me about six years”, says the professor.

Sitting next to him, Alexandre laughs. “See!?” points out the teacher. “Today he can even laugh at me!”

In his own way, Alexandre is moved, yes. “He looks at things rationally,” says his mother. “He doesn’t stop having emotions, but in a different way.”

It was like that when, in May, his father, who was 87 years old, died. “I miss him. But when that happens, I remember that we enjoyed the time we had together”, says the young man.
